Operating at the intersection of urban development and environmental advocacy, the Gowanus Canal Conservancy serves as a critical steward for the Gowanus Canal area. The organization functions as a catalyst for creating a resilient, vibrant open space network, effectively bridging the gap between industrial history and ecological future. By facilitating habitat restoration, urban forestry, and comprehensive educational programs, the Conservancy empowers local residents and volunteers to take an active role in watershed management. Their market position is defined by their unique ability to mobilize community resources while providing the technical expertise necessary for complex environmental remediation and public space activation.
